It works perfectly well, but there are times when you might encounter errors related to the app, such as the “Looks like another app is blocking access to Google Play.”

Are you encountering this error on the Google Play Store? This notification has a second part, and it says, “Turn off any apps that might be drawing over the screen and try again.” 

There is also another variation of this error message, and it reads, “It seems that another app is blocking access to Google Play.” 

If you are experiencing this error, you will not be able to install apps, update apps, or make a payment. 

3 Methods To Fix The ‘Looks Like Another App Is Blocking Access To Google Play’

So without further ado, we present three effective methods you can follow to fix the “Looks like another app is blocking access to Google Play” error. 

Uninstall Updates For Google Play

A. Go To Your Settings

The first method is to uninstall updates for Google Play. 

If you have updated the Google Play Store recently, you might get the “Looks like another app is blocking access to Google Play” error. 

This is since the latest version of the Google Play Store is causing the error message. 

First, you go to your settings by tapping on the settings icon. 

B. Tap On ‘Apps’

Once you are in your settings, you will see multiple options. These include “Google,” “Accounts and backup,” “Advanced features,” and so much more. 

Scroll down until you find the “Apps” option. Then, tap on “Apps” to manage your default apps and app settings. 

C. Select ‘Google Play Store’ 

After tapping on “Apps,” you will see a list of apps on your device. From the list, you need to find “Google Play Store.” Scroll down to find this. 

Then, tap on “Google Play Store” to open its info. 

D. Tap On The Three Dots Followed By ‘Uninstall Updates’

After you have tapped on “Google Play Store,” you will be directed to its info. This time, you will be able to see the app’s privacy settings, defaults, and usage. 

You will see three dots on the top right corner of your screen. Tap on the three dots followed by “Uninstall updates” to uninstall updates on the Google Play Store. After you have uninstalled these updates, open the Google Play Store and try installing an app. 

This time, the “Looks like another app is blocking access to Google Play” error should be resolved. 

2. Disable ‘Appear On Top’

A. Open Your Settings 

The second approach is disabling the “Appear on top” for all of your apps. This function is also known as “Screen Overlay,” allowing apps to appear on top of other apps. 

In particular cases, the function will cause the “It seems that another app is blocking access to Google Play” error. 

For you to disable it, you must first tap on the settings icon to go to your settings.

B. Tap On ‘Apps’

Once you reach your settings, you will see various options. These include “Google,” “Accounts and backup,” “Advanced features,” and more. 

Scroll down until you see the “Apps” option. Tap this to manage your default apps and app settings. 

C. Tap On The Three Dots Followed By ‘Special Access’

Once you have tapped on “Apps,” you will be able to see a list of apps you have on your device. 

Now, you need to navigate to the “Special access” menu. To do this, tap on the three dots in the top right corner of your screen. Then, tap on “Special access” to open the “Special access” menu. 

D. Select ‘Appear On Top’

After you have tapped on “Special access,” the “Special access” menu will open. 

On the menu, you will see different options. 

These include “All files access,” “Optimize battery usage, “Connected personal and work apps,” and so much more. 

Tap on “Appear on top” to go to the “Appear on top” setting. 

E. Disable ‘Appear On Top’ For All Apps

Right after you have tapped on the “Appear on top” option, you will land on the “Appear on top” setting. 

Now, you will see a list of apps you have allowed to appear on top of other apps. 

In order to get rid of the error message or the error itself, you must disable “Appear on top” for all apps. To do this, turn off the switches for all the apps on the list. 

Once done, go back to Google Play Store and try installing an app. The error is fixed if you can successfully install the app. 

3. Restart Your Phone

The last method you can do is to restart your phone. 

The “Looks like another app is blocking access to Google Play” error might be caused by an app running in the background. 

To restart your device, press and hold the power button until you see the “Options” menu. 

Then, tap on “Restart” to restart your device. Restarting your device will force close every app. In other words, restarting your device is like starting it on a fresh slate. 

Once you are done restarting your device, open the Google Play Store and try installing an app. This time, the error message should have been lifted.
